Went to our DZ this past Thurs. and did a sunset memorial jump for them. I'll share this story just to 'lighten the load' a bit.

Razz, Linda Lu, and myself went up with bottles of Spotted Cow ( a good WI beer, figured passin a bottle of Jack in a stack wasn't too bright).

Razz had them in a flag bag with lanyards (line with a loop on the end) tied to them. I docked on Razz, we planed-up, Linda put a sweet dock on me, planed-up. While Razz was poppin beer caps they were whizzin by Linda's face, and then he lowered the bottle to me to lower to Linda.
Since I jump a 113 Lightning and Linda a 143 it started getting really funky, so I shimmied back up, beer in hand, thinking how the hell am I gonna get this beer to her now?

So with my left arm on her one redline, and a beer in my right, I told her to get light and I pulled myself down on the one line while trying to get the Spotted Cow to her with my right arm with a lanyard that was too short. Finally got it to her, zipped back up, grabbed my beer dangling in front of my face, asked Razz if he was ready with his, and then did the proper toast to Barb and then to Robby.

It was hard to yell while choking back tears, and hard to drink when crying, but it was a beautiful sunset, and we had our Cessna 182 circling our three stack.

I don't know how to deal with loss besides jumping....it made me feel better. It's sad to me that I'm quite experienced at CRW memorial dives. I'd much rather hand you a beer on the ground after a CRW jump, so please be safe all of you.
